Appearance: Tall and Lean; superhero-style muscular; but slightly heavier then his build should dictate. He is not muscle bound, but is ripped and trim in the manner of a statue of human masculinity. His skin shines the same colour as bronze, giving him the look of a living statue. His eyes shine like burning embers, but he oftentimes wears special contacts to give him the appearance of just having normal blue eyes. His hair is metallic gold in colour (might actually –be- gold); and hangs in lose curls from his head. Despite his origin and his nature, he looks, feels and otherwise seems human in all regards except for strange colour of his skin, eyes and hair.
Costume: The Talos mark 4 armour. Golden plates of rune-etched armour over a black leather bodysuit. It seems both archaic and magnificent all at once. A vast, golden hammer hangs at his hip usually; slung from a belt adorned with pouches and clips and containers full of magical knickknacks.
Personality: Naive. He has spent a great deal of time watching the world and learning about it; but he hasn’t ever really lived in it and thus only understands it from an academic standpoint currently. He can be a bit arrogant, given his history and his status as young godling. It is not a cruel arrogance though, mostly just a low level sense of superiority, not a full blown narcissist complex. His father, being the ugliest of the Greek gods and one of the most trodden upon; has taught Artifice a bit of humility though, keeping him grounded and free of the “Crazies” that tend to plague the Greek Pantheon.
Background: "Son" of Hephaestus. Tired of his whorewifes cheating and wanting a good son to carry on his name and work; the Forge-God decides to just go and make one himself. Years of work, several failed attempts..and a great deal of effort later; Hephaestus succeeded. He built an artificial son, a construct of such infinite perfection and subtle design that the very spark of life and divinity flowed from Hephaestus into it. It was not born though; and so technically claims the rank of Demigod; and has become the son Hephaestus always wanted. He grew up (because that’s now perfect the design was, that it even started as a baby) and is now old enough to wish to see the world and to influence the land of mortals. Thus he has left the safety of Olympus to explore the world, and has ended up signed up with the Vindicators, a modern team of superhuman heroes. He equates them roughly to the Argonauts and sees his time with them as more then appropriate for someone like him.

Powers: Divine Powers and Artificial Self.
Artificial Self- Artifice has in fact been built and forged, not born and raised. As such; he is technically inorganic and does not suffer from any of the weaknesses associated with that state such as fatigue, hunger, disease, exposure, discomfort due to weather, etc..etc. This is also the explanation for his greatly augmented superhuman physical and mental abilities. Note that despite this, he does not suffer any of the weaknesses one would expect this power to give; Hephaestus isn’t just some hack building a robot after all.
Artificer Artifice is the son and pupil of the Great Maker; and is thus one of the greatest magical artificers currently active. He does not have a knack for modern technology, he cannot build a cell phone, but could forge Thunderbolts. He could not make a flying car with fans and magnets; he could forge the powers of Zephyr into it though to grant it flight. He has recently begun to experiment with modern things though, but still tends to operate via the binding of magic into them, not by modifying the item itself. He can enchant a gun, but can’t make a real-fancy gun. He is an artificer, not an inventor and that is all the difference in the world.
Equipment:
ForgeHammer- An enchanted blacksmiths hammer; and designed to be a great tool for the making and unmaking of things. It appears to be cast from a mass of molten gold; but is in fact forged from solid Orichalcum. It is able to rend apart mundane materials at a frankly staggering rate; smashing through walls and sundering steel. The one flaw it possess, is that it is damned unwieldy and frankly not suited for use as a weapon. It is a tool after all. It can be used to repair things just as easily though, mending broken walls and fixing a damaged things. It seems to work regardless of technology-level. That’s right; he can fix your computer by whacking it with a giant magic hammer. As it is magic, it is also capable of working non-mundane materials; like raw magic or energy fields, supposing that Artifice could find a way to strike them with the hammer, but when working this way it is not as vastly powerful; operating at a more manageable level.
Talos mk.4 His costume and armour. A black leather bodysuit; with golden bits of armour over his calves, thighs, chest/back, shoulders and arms. A helmet goes with it, but is usually not worn. The suit is enchanted to augment Artifices combat ability, including his strength, durability and reaction times. It does this, by being partially sentient itself. The suit is a very strangely designed golem, and is capable of performing basic actions (Walk here, Pick up that, get on my body, etc) if not being worn. Otherwise its abilities are all subsumed into Artifices own. The suits primary function; above all else is to provide protection and to keep Artifice alive, all its other abilities pale in comparison to this overwhelming purpose. (Hephaestus has actually forged a secret into the armour. If Artifice is in real danger, in actual imminent fear-of-death danger, the suit can override his usual functions and manage independent action regardless of Artifice’s wishes, if it’s to get him out of the immediate harm.). The suit provides more mundane augmentations as well: Flight. Defensive energy blasts (arcane energies, not an earthly energy type), and other qualities one might associate with armour of this style.
